
Mechanics of Micro Units and Franchises with Jerome Maldonado
Jerome Maldonado is a highly successful real estate investor, business owner, coach and speaker. He is an expert in the distressed hotel investment industry, as well as in owning franchises and owning rentals through third-party management companies. Jerome found the traction and confidence which has allowed him to do millions upon millions of dollars in residential and commercial real estate transactions and holdings. Over the span of his 20-year career, Jerome has done over $200 million in in-house transactions, with another $52 million in 2021 alone. Avery and Jerome speak about the inner workings of turning distressed hotels into rental units, as well as the different types of markets that these units might appeal to. They also delve into Jerome’s expertise into working with a municipality, asset class considerations and the appeal of micro units. Jerome shares his plethora of knowledge within niche areas of the real estate market and how to set yourself up for sure success.
